Abstract

A system that serves content in a container document. The system may include a container server, associated with a first source, the container server identifying a first module for use with a container document, receiving a module specification associated with the first module from a second source, and serving the container document with module data based on the module specification. The module data may reference a second module, the second module being associated with the first source to enable communication between the first and second sources.
